No, of course, that’s correct.

The one who mentioned a contractual marriage talks about cheating.

Unlike the shocked Odette, Balter was composed.

“Regrettably, I’m not a man with ordinary greed. If I see my wife having feelings for some other guy…….”

Balter’s eyes slanted and then returned to Odette.

“I’d want to give that guy’s neck as an anniversary gift.”

A calm face with a tone that was not so.

The more they talked, the more shocking it was.

He knew from the start that he was rude and arbitrary, but to this extent?

“……You’re out of your mind.”

“Consider it so. How do you feel about having a madman as a husband?”

“I haven’t accepted the proposal yet.”

“You’ll choose me in the end, I know. There’s not much time now, is there?”

Balter was right.

The public opinion Balter had created was now subsiding.

Especially since the Emperor was busy talking about Regis’ matter, he would gradually push for the engagement with the Duchess again.

Odette was already hearing stories about it here and there.

But it was always good to show off a little bit, even excessively, at the negotiation place.

“There might not be much time, but that doesn’t mean I don’t have options. I have the choice to marry Count Clovis.”

“Ah, the one who left you in the ballroom?”

At Balter’s taunt, Odette frowned. It was hitting a sore spot.

“……Don’t say that.”

“I imagine it’s uncomfortable to hear mockery about the one you love. But in the end, the result is clear, isn’t it?”

Louis abandoned Odette, and Balter protected her.

“Count Clovis had his reasons too.”

“I don’t want to know them, those reasons.”

And Balter finally scowled and wrinkled his brow roughly.

As if recalling an unpleasant memory.

“I would have killed all those involved in that incident on the spot if I could have. Regis Xavier or that Louis Clovis. With such an incident, do I have to care about other bastards’ situations too?”

“……Your Grace.”

“So please don’t defend Louis Clovis in front of me.”

Odette held her words for a moment.

After a bit of silence, she nodded as if understanding.

“Well, your plan could have been ruined by that incident, so it’s understandable that you’re angry.”

“……. ”

Balter’s eyes turned to Odette, seemingly a little incredulous.

A look that wanted to ask if she really thought he was acting like this because of something like that, but Odette was looking down and did not see it.
“But I wasn’t entirely without belief, and since there was no major problem with the result, don’t be too angry. I’ll be more careful not to bother you next time.”

“……You really are.”

“What did you say?”

“Don’t worry about it. I’ve just realized that taste and tact can be separate.”

Walter waved his hand as if he was fed up, and returned to the subject.

“So, my contractual condition is one thing. That Your Highness loves me.”

It was an absurd condition even upon hearing it again.

“……Is there really no other condition? I can’t do as you wish with my heart. If you propose another condition, perhaps,”

“Is loving me that difficult a task for you, Your Highness?”

“Of course. I don’t know anything about the Duke, and”

“Then will you love me when you know me?”

Odette’s mouth closed at the unexpected question.

But before Odette could open her mouth again, Walter continued, almost in jest.

“That won’t happen. You love Louis Clovis. I know.”

Muttering, Walter made a cold joke.

As if to mock himself.

“If loving me is such a difficult thing.”

Walter’s voice continued slowly. As if he were uttering a very heavy and painful promise.

“Then…… at least make an effort to make me believe that way.”

That you terribly love me.

So I can live drunk on a vain dream.

Walter said, staring quietly into Odette’s eyes.

Walter’s eyes, like a dark night, were deeply sunken.

Like a sea wall struck by a storm.

If you feel a strange sensation from that appearance, am I a bit strange?

Odette asked, puzzled.

“……Duke, have we really never met before?”

At Odette’s sudden question, a faint hope rose in Walter’s face.

“Do you remember anything?”

“No. But when I hear you speak, it feels like we’re on very familiar terms.”

The hope was extinguished in an instant.

Walter openly clenched and unclenched his empty hand.

“……I understand how you feel. That my words about wanting you may seem like lies.”

“It does feel like a lie.”

Why on earth would he want my love that no one else wants?

Odette wondered, and pulled out the most frivolous hypothesis.

“Do you love me, Duke Ertman?”

And there was no answer.

No, there was no need to hear one.

Because as soon as he heard the question, Walter’s face crumpled all at once.
